Strong's H4348 (Hebrew)
Hebrew: מִכְוָה (mikvâh)
Pronunciation: mik-vaw'
Morphology: n-f
Derivation: from כָּוָה (kâvâh) H3554
Definition: a burn
KJV Renderings: that burneth, burning
Senses
- burnt spot, burn scar
